ionic & covalent bonds: names & formulas
*ionic - write the name
- kbr
- ba₃n₂
- ca₃n₂
*covalent - write the name
- p₂o₅
- co
- ccl₄
- p₃o₆
- so₂
- nf₃
- s₃o₆
*ionic - write the formula
- potassium oxide
- magnesium nitride
- lithium phosphide
- calcium nitride
- barium sulfide
*covalent - write the formula
- dinitrogen tetrachloride
- silicon dioxide
- trisulfer hexoxide
- diphosphorus pentafluoride
- carbon tetrachloride
Step1: Identify ionic compound naming rules
For ionic compounds, name the metal first and then the non - metal with the ending changed to “-ide”.
Step2: Name KBr
Potassium (K) is the metal and bromine (Br) is the non - metal. So the name is potassium bromide.
Step3: Name Ba₃N₂
Barium (Ba) is the metal and nitrogen (N) is the non - metal. The name is barium nitride.
Step4: Name Ca₃N₂
Calcium (Ca) is the metal and nitrogen (N) is the non - metal. The name is calcium nitride.
Step5: Identify covalent compound naming rules
For covalent compounds, use prefixes to indicate the number of atoms of each element.
Step6: Name P₂O₅
The prefix for 2 is “di -” and for 5 is “penta -”. The name is diphosphorus pentoxide.
Step7: Name CO
The prefix for 1 (not used for the first element if it's 1) and for 1 is “mono -”. The name is carbon monoxide.
Step8: Name CCl₄
The prefix for 1 (not used for carbon here) and for 4 is “tetra -”. The name is carbon tetrachloride.
Step9: Name P₃O₆
The prefix for 3 is “tri -” and for 6 is “hexa -”. The name is triphosphorus hexoxide.
Step10: Name SO₂
The prefix for 1 (not used for sulfur) and for 2 is “di -”. The name is sulfur dioxide.
Step11: Name NF₃
The prefix for 1 (not used for nitrogen) and for 3 is “tri -”. The name is nitrogen trifluoride.
Step12: Name S₃O₆
The prefix for 3 is “tri -” and for 6 is “hexa -”. The name is trisulfur hexoxide.
Step13: Write formula for potassium oxide
Potassium has a + 1 charge (K⁺) and oxygen has a - 2 charge (O²⁻). To balance the charges, the formula is K₂O.
Step14: Write formula for magnesium nitride
Magnesium has a + 2 charge (Mg²⁺) and nitrogen has a - 3 charge (N³⁻). The formula is Mg₃N₂.
Step15: Write formula for lithium phosphide
Lithium has a + 1 charge (Li⁺) and phosphorus has a - 3 charge (P³⁻). The formula is Li₃P.
Step16: Write formula for calcium nitride
Calcium has a + 2 charge (Ca²⁺) and nitrogen has a - 3 charge (N³⁻). The formula is Ca₃N₂.
Step17: Write formula for barium sulfide
Barium has a + 2 charge (Ba²⁺) and sulfur has a - 2 charge (S²⁻). The formula is BaS.
Step18: Write formula for dinitrogen tetrachloride
The prefix “di -” means 2 for nitrogen (N) and “tetra -” means 4 for chlorine (Cl). The formula is N₂Cl₄.
Step19: Write formula for silicon dioxide
The prefix “di -” means 2 for oxygen (O) and 1 for silicon (Si, not shown as a prefix when it's 1). The formula is SiO₂.
Step20: Write formula for trisulfur hexoxide
The prefix “tri -” means 3 for sulfur (S) and “hexa -” means 6 for oxygen (O). The formula is S₃O₆.
Step21: Write formula for diphosphorus pentafluoride
The prefix “di -” means 2 for phosphorus (P) and “penta -” means 5 for fluorine (F). The formula is P₂F₅.
Step22: Write formula for carbon tetrachloride
The prefix “tetra -” means 4 for chlorine (Cl) and 1 for carbon (C, not shown as a prefix when it's 1). The formula is CCl₄.
